AC Milan have begun the process of extending talented youngster Kevin Zeroli’s contract after his superb performances for the Primavera side this season. 

As has been reported by Calciomercato.com, the Rossoneri are keen to ensure that they keep Zeroli beyond the end of his current deal as he is now on the cusp of the first team and has the potential to become a valuable asset.

The 2005-born midfielder has been particularly good in the UEFA Youth League this season and last, netting six times in 15 games. His last was a backheel against Braga in the round of 16.

Zeroli is represented by Rafaela Pimenta and the talks are reportedly already at a good stage. The new deal should see Zeroli stay at Milan until 2028, with an option for an extra year that the club can trigger.

He is one of the most important young players at the club and that was shown by him getting the chance to make his Serie A debut against Sassuolo on December 30.

Along with Francesco Camarda (who is also in for a new contract), Jan-Carlo Simic, Davide Bartesaghi and Alex Jimenez, he is one of the young players at Milan that fans can expect to see more of in the near future if they continue to improve.
